Mrs. James C. Fisk, Quincy St., Cambridge.

Dear Madam:-

I have looked very carefully into the charge for the work on your lot and find that the foundation was for a larger and heavier monument than in the former case. The work was constructed in an entirely different way in accordance with what was understood to be your wishes. If you will see Mr. McArthur when you are here I think he will be able to give you a satisfactory explaination in detail.

Respectfully yours,

Supt.

A.P. Kitching, Esq., #15 Mills St., Boston.

Dear Sir:-

On the remains of Anna P. Kitching were deposited in our Receiving tomb. The undertaker did not pay the fee, and as this is payable in advance I will be obliged if you will forward me the amount ($20.00) that I may be able to square my accounts for the month.

Respectfully yours, Supt.
